good ol b3! haha... never thought I'd put that much work into a stocker. But Skeeter is my play car, and he gets a BP (t?) so this is gonna be my DD till skeeters done. I had 3 B3s laying around, got the block from one, head from other, various other parts from all three. Managed to get parts that were in exceptional shape and put them together that way! Everything was hot tanked, head shaved, valves and seats re-ground, block honed, new rings, water pump, timing belt, etc etc. Should be like new!

I know it looks cool without it, but the timing belt cover is really not a bad thing to have. If you ever have a rock, stray bolt, or God forbid a finger or shirt tail get into the belt system you'll wish it was on there! Plus, the belt and sprockets will last a lot longer if they're protected from dirt, grease & foreign matter.
